I'm a automotive service advisor (20 years and counting) and have seen countless vehicles damaged by rodents. Usually it's chewed wiring in the engine bay or nests in the blower motor. I've seen darn near everything tried in attempting to repel the critters. Moth balls, peppermint, you name it. So far nothing has proven effective. Matter of fact, I've given several of the "repellants" a try in my own LUV and still the rodents still chew away. I did manage to cure a packrat issue in my other vehicle...with a pellet rifle.
On a side note, I'd never recommend putting rat poison anywhere in a vehicle. The dust and fumes are extremely toxic. Even when placed in the engine bay, badness can get into the cabin via the vent ducting and ruin your day.
